sumitkumar1882 / 2020-1-OSS-6

team 6

Geek Repo:Geek Repo

Github PK Tool:Github PK Tool

TEAM 6

HOME_PAGE

https://20-1-skku-oss.github.io/2020-1-OSS-6/

팀원 정보 및 선정 커뮤니티 활동 방법

팀장

이름: 천진우
학번: 2015312810
이메일: czw4653@naver.com
GitHub ID: jinwoo-chun

팀원

이름: 박재성
학번: 2019314505
이메일: v37794@g.skku.edu
GitHub ID: Qayin-PJS

이름: 옥영민
학번: 2016311322
이메일: lemonlizok@gmail.com
GitHub ID: lemonok

이름: 민경민
학번: 2017314309
이메일: andy9705@naver.com
GitHub ID: andy9705

이름: 정주원
학번: 2019312351
이메일: juwon1226@naver.com
GitHub ID: ChungJuwon

프로젝트 소개

Project A: Algorithms

다양한 알고리즘과 자료구조를 소개하고, 그들을 활용한 문제와 솔루션을 제공하는 프로젝트입니다.

Current Status Stats
Total C++ Problems 216
Total Python Problems 21
Total Java Problems 2
Total C Problems 2
Current Daily Streak 11

Project B: animate.css

Animate.css는 웹 프로젝트에서 사용할 수 있는 브라우저 애니메이션 라이브러리입니다.
슬라이더, 강조 및 주의를 끄는 움직임을 표현하는데 적합합니다.

설치방법

npm으로 설치:

npm install animate.css --save

yarn으로 설치:

yarn add animate.css

기능

Attention seekers
bounce, flash, pulse, rubberBand, shakeX, headShake, swing, tada, wobble, jello, heartBeat

Back entrances
backInDown, backInLeft, backInRight, backInUp

Back exits
backOutDown, backOutLeft, backOutRight, backOutUp

Bouncing exits
bounceOut, bounceOutDown, bounceOutLeft, bounceOutRight, bounceOutUp

Fading entrances
fadeIn, fadeInDown, fadeInDownBig, fadeInLeft, fadeInLeftBig, fadeInUp, fadeInUpBig, fadeInTopLeft, fadeInTopRight, fadeInBottomLeft, fadeInbottomRight

Fading exits
fadeOut, fadeOutDown, fadeOutDownBig, fadeOutLeft, fadeOutLeftBig, fadeOutUp, fadeOutUpBig, fadeOutTopLeft, fadeOutTopRight, fadeOutBottomLeft, fadeOutbottomRight

Flippers
flip, flipInX, flipInY, flipOutX, flipOutY

Lightspeed
lightSpeedInRight, lightSpeedInLeft, lightSpeedOutRight, lightSpeedOutLeft

Rotating entrances
rotateIn, rotateInDownLeft, rotateInDownRight, rotateInUpLeft, rotateInUpRight

Rotating exits
rotateOut, rotateOutDownLeft, rotateOutDownRight, rotateOutUpLeft, rotateOutUpRight

Specials
hinge, jackInTheBox, rollIn, rollOut

Zooming entrances
zoomIn, zoomInDown, zoomInLeft, zoomInRight, zoomInUp

Zooming exits
zoomOut, zoomOutDown, zoomOutLeft, zoomOutRight, zoomOutUp

Sliding entrances
slideInDown, slideInLeft, slideInRight, slideInUp

Sliding exits
slideOutDown, slideOutLeft, slideOutRight, slideOutUp

사용법

website에서 animate.css의 자세한 기능들과 사용법들을 볼 수 있습니다.

License

Animate.css의 라이센스는 MIT license. https://opensource.org/licenses/MIT 에 있습니다.

활동방법

커뮤니티 활동 계획

9주차 : 팀프로젝트 선정, 개인별 기여방식 논의
10주차 : 팀 static page 생성, 프로젝트별 소개 페이지 작성
11주차 : 선정 프로젝트 소개, 프로젝트 활동 방법과 계획 정리, 팀원별 역할 및 활동 정리, static page 업데이트
12주차 : 문제 검토, issue, 제안사항, 고려사항 추가
13주차 : 역할 분담을 통한 프로젝트 활동(코드 구현, 테스팅, 오류/버그 수정, 문서작업 등)
14주차 : 프로젝트 활동 종합 및 정리, 발표자료 작성 및 발표영상 촬영

개인별 기여방법

팀장: 천진우

새로운 알고리즘 추가 구현
기존 코드 테스팅
오류/버그 수정
새로운 문제 작성과 솔루션 작성
animate.css의 기존 issue 해결
새로운 동작 기능 추가
문서 작성

팀원: 박재성

알고리즘 기본 코드 추가
알고리즘에 대한 설명/주석 추가
백준문제를 기반으로 하는 코드 작성
정적 페이지 수정
wiki 수정
readme 작성
project 생성 및 관리
License 생성
CODE_OF_CONDUCT.md 생성

팀원: 옥영민

힙소트 알고리즘 추가
기존 자료 구조 활용 문제 추가
모션 customize
코드 테스팅 및 버그 수정
문서작성 테마 설정 및 디자인 수정

팀원: 민경민

알고리즘 코드 추가
기존 알고리즘 코드 간략화
버그 수정 및 test case 추가
c++로 구현된 코드를 python으로 구현
문서 한글화

팀원: 정주원

테스팅
대화형 유저 인터페이스
최신 알고리즘 조사 및 추가
오류 발견/수정
readme 수정
정적페이지 이미지 수정

활동 시 이슈내용 및 고려사항 그리고 제안사항

한국 유저들이 쉽게 접근할 수 있도록 한글화 필요
사용자들이 알고리즘 개념을 익히는데 도움을 주기 위해 실전 문제에 대한 코드를 제시
문제를 어떻게 풀어갔는지에 대한 설명이 주석으로 필요, 예를 들면 어떤 자료구조를 이용해고 어떤 알고리즘을 이용했는지 제시
새로운 문제 업로드 시 컴파일 하여 버그가 있는지 확인 필요

Contributor 모집

우리의 project에 관심이 있다면, issue 탭에 이메일을 남겨주세요.

Wiki

wiki에서 프로젝트에 대한 자세한 내용을 만나보실 수 있습니다.

About

team 6

License:GNU General Public License v2.0


Languages

Language:C++ 84.7%Language:HTML 6.1%Language:CSS 3.5%Language:Python 3.4%Language:C 1.1%Language:JavaScript 0.8%Language:Java 0.3%Language:CMake 0.0%